Course Details

• Introduction to Public Spaces & VR Design: Understanding the importance of public spaces and the role of Virtual Reality (VR) in designing and engaging with them. • History & Evolution of Public Spaces: A look at the development of public spaces throughout history and their impact on society. • VR Technology & Tools: Overview of VR technology, hardware, and software for designing public spaces. • User-Centered Design in VR: Techniques for creating user-centered designs in VR for public spaces. • Accessibility & Inclusion in VR Public Spaces: Ensuring that public spaces designed in VR are accessible and inclusive for all users. • Virtual Public Space Planning & Management: Best practices for planning and managing virtual public spaces. • Measuring Success in Virtual Public Spaces: Methods for evaluating and measuring the success of virtual public spaces. • Case Studies & Examples of VR Public Spaces: Analysis of successful virtual public spaces and the design principles behind them. • Future Trends & Innovations in VR Public Spaces: Exploring emerging trends and innovations in VR technology and their impact on public space design.

Urban Planners (35%): These professionals focus on creating and implementing land use plans to shape communities and improve public spaces. 2. Landscape Architects (25%): They design functional and attractive outdoor spaces, including parks, gardens, and public areas, often incorporating VR technology for enhanced design and user engagement. 3. Architectural Technologists (20%): These specialists work closely with architects, using VR software to visualize and develop building designs, ensuring efficiency and compliance with regulations. 4. Virtual Reality Developers (15%): They create immersive VR experiences for various industries, including public space design, offering users a chance to interact with spaces before they are built. 5. Interior and Spatial Designers (5%): These designers focus on aesthetics, functionality, and safety in enclosed spaces, often using VR tools to create, visualize, and present their designs.
